Primaariproduktioon, commonly known as primary production, refers to the process by which autotrophic organisms, such as plants, algae, and certain bacteria, produce organic compounds from inorganic substances through photosynthesis or chemosynthesis. This process forms the foundation of most ecosystems by generating the organic matter that sustains heterotrophic organisms.
